Cause
The temperature of the drum unit
or toner cartridge is too hot. The
machine will pause its current
print job and go into cooling down
mode. During the cooling down
mode, you will hear the cooling
fan running while the LCD shows
Cooling Down, and
Wait for a while.
Poor telephone line quality
caused a communication error.
You tried to poll a fax machine
that is not in Polled Waiting mode.
The ADF cover is not closed
completely.
The top cover is not closed
completely.
The fuser cover is not closed
completely or paper was jammed
in the back of the machine when
you turned on the power.
The DIMM is not installed
correctly. Or the DIMM is broken.
The other person or other
person's fax machine stopped the
call.
The document was not inserted
or fed properly, or the document
scanned from the ADF was too
long.
The machine is set to Distinctive
Ring mode. You cannot change
the Receive Mode from Manual to
another mode.
Action
Make sure that you can hear the fan in the
machine spinning and that the exhaust outlet
is not blocked by something.
If the fan is spinning, remove any obstacles
that surround the exhaust outlet, and then
leave the machine turned on but do not use
it for several minutes.
If the fan is not spinning do the following:
Disconnect the machine from the power for
several minutes, then reconnect it. (The
machine can be turned off for approximately
4 days without losing faxes stored in the
memory. See Transferring your faxes or Fax
Journal report on page 147.)
Send the fax again or connect the machine
to another telephone line. If the problem
continues, call the telephone company and
ask them to check your telephone line.
Check the other fax machine's polling setup.
Close the ADF cover of the machine, then
press Stop/Exit.
Close the top cover of the machine.
Close the fuser cover of the machine.
Make sure paper is not jammed inside
the back of the machine, and then close
the fuser cover and press Black Start or
Color Start.
Turn off the machine. Re-install the DIMM
correctly. Wait a few seconds, and then turn
it on again. If this error message appears
again, replace the DIMM with a new one.
(See Installing extra memory on page 122.)
Try to send or receive again.
See Document jams on page 148 or Using
the automatic document feeder (ADF)
on page 23.
Set Distinctive Ring to Off. (See Turning off
distinctive ring on page 56.)
